Output 518191d96ae8d1bcdd57b9b657d9041149e1bc780beaf1071ae6a8706e495a3e:1

value
18324955
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00e41b574b1f39568dd9562f47edc786a140d76e OP_EQUALVERIFY OP_CHECKSIG
address
115iG92UaPzqNeDZSMpBNTKWftm5L832e4
transaction
518191d96ae8d1bcdd57b9b657d9041149e1bc780beaf1071ae6a8706e495a3e
spent
true